Background technique
Synchronous rectification is realized using MOSFET pipe substitution conventional rectification diode, is greatly improved the whole effect of converter Rate, this technology have become the new technology that entire power supply industry is widely popularized, and synchronous rectification is using extremely low special of on state resistance With power MOSFET, to replace rectifier diode to reduce rectifier loss new technology, existing synchronous rectifier driver Typically directly installation is fixed by fixing bolt in installation, and the mode of installation is relatively fixed inflexible, it is difficult to fast quick-detach, no matter Installation and removal are all more time-consuming and laborious, for this purpose, it is proposed that a kind of synchronous rectification drive device.
